Magnetic domain-walls (DWs) with a preferred chirality exhibit very efficient current-driven motion. Since structural inversion asymmetry (SIA) is required for their stability, the observation of chiral domain walls in highly symmetric Pt/Co/Pt is intriguing. Diffusion-weighted MRI images acquired with multiple b-values have the potential to improve diagnostic accuracy by increasing the conspicuity of lesions and inflammatory activity with background suppression. Introduction TNF-receptor associated periodic syndrome (TRAPS) is a rare, dominantly inherited periodic fever syndrome due to mutations of the TNFRSF1A gene. The IL-1 receptor antagonist anakinra has been reported to be an efficacious daily treatment. Canakinumab (CAN) is a fully human monoclonal selective anti-IL-1b antibody with a T1/2 of ~4 wks.
